The Grinnell (IA) Herald; Feb. 23, 1904

MRS. ALMEEDA CRAIG

Mrs. Almeeda Craig was born in Ohio in 1820. She married John Craig, who with their seven children preceded her to the better land, her husband dying about twenty years ago. There remain of her father's family two brothers, Nelson Brown, of this city, and Hiram Brown of California, two sisters, Adeline Hall of St. Charles, Ill., and Mrs. O.W. Black of this place. Besides these, one grandchild Clarence Doane, of Richland township, survives her.

About twenty-five years ago she joined the M.E church and has lived a consistent christian life since. For the last six years she has made her home with her sister, Mrs. O.W. Black. After an illness of five weeks she passed away last Friday morning at the age of 88 years and 5 months.

Short services were conducted from the house at 9 o'clock Saturday morning by the Rev. J.M. McClelland and later at Bethel church in which she still held her church membership, by the the Rev. Mr. Adams of Lynnville.
